  • Patent number: 4033458
    Abstract: Shredded scrap is conveyed from a heat generating automobile shredder to one end of a horizontal tumbling drum and is caused to move in one direction through the drum as it tumbles. An air stream which has aspirated heat generated by the shredder, and carrying particulate material removed from the scrap in the shredder, is directed by ductwork to the opposite end of the tumbling drum where the air and particulate matter move in counterflow through the tumbling scrap to remove additional particulate material therefrom as the shredded particles are being showered through the air stream. The particulate material in the air stream emerging from the tumbling drum is separated out by a cyclonic separator. A bypass air stream duct with an adjustable valve bypasses some of the air stream around the tumbling drum to control the velocity of the air stream through the tumbling drum and thus to control the size of the particulate material removed from the scrap by the counterflow air stream.
